MONITOR STRATEGY

Related DTCsP0420: Catalyst Deterioration
Required Sensors/Components (Main)Air fuel ratio sensor Heated oxygen sensor
Required Sensors/Components (Related)Intake air temperature sensor Mass air flow meter Crankshaft position sensor Engine coolant temperature sensor
Frequency of OperationOnce per driving cycle
DurationApproximately 30 seconds
MIL Operation2 driving cycles
Sequence of OperationNone

TYPICAL ENABLING CONDITIONS

Monitor runs whenever following DTCs not presentP0010 (Camshaft Timing Oil Control Valve) P0011 (VVT System - Advance) P0012 (VVT System - Retard) P0016 (VVT System - Misalignment) P0031, P0032, P101D (Air Fuel Ratio Sensor Heater) P0037, P0038, P102D (Heated Oxygen Sensor Heater) P2195, P2196, P2237, P2238, P2239, P2252, P2253, P014C, P014D, P015A, P015B (Air Fuel Ratio Sensor) P0136, P0137, P0138, P0139, P0607 (Rear Oxygen Sensor) P0102, P0103 (Mass Air Flow Meter) P0115, P0117, P0118 (Engine Coolant Temperature Sensor) P0125 (Insufficient Coolant Temperature for Closed Loop Fuel Control) P0120, P0121, P0122, P0123, P0220, P0222, P0223, P2135 (Throttle Position Sensor) P0171, P0172 (Fuel System) P0301 - P0304 (Misfire) P0335 (Crankshaft Position Sensor) P0340 (Camshaft Position Sensor) P0351 - P0354 (Igniter) P0500 (Vehicle Speed Sensor)
Battery voltage11 V or higher
Intake air temperature10°C (14°F) or higher
Engine coolant temperature75°C (167°F) or higher
Atmospheric pressure76 kPa(abs) [570 mmHg(abs)] or higher
IdlingOFF
Engine speedLess than 4000 RPM
Air fuel ratio sensor statusActivated
Fuel system statusClosed loop
Engine load10 to 80%
All of the following conditions are metCondition 1, 2 and 3
1. Mass air flow rate1.3 to 40 gm/sec
2. Front catalyst temperature (estimated)620 to 805°C (1148 to 1481°F): for Automatic Transaxle 590 to 800°C (1094 to 1472°F): for Manual Transaxle
3. Rear catalyst temperature (estimated)480 to 750°C (896 to 1382°F): for Automatic Transaxle 470 to 750°C (878 to 1382°F): for Manual Transaxle
Shift position3rd or higher

TYPICAL MALFUNCTION THRESHOLDS

Oxygen Storage Capacity (OSC) of Three-Way Catalytic Converter (TWC)Less than 0.10742 g

P0420: CATALYST EFFICIENCY / O2 STORAGE B1

CONFIRMATION DRIVING PATTERN

HINT

Performing this confirmation driving pattern will activate the catalyst efficiency monitor. This is very useful for verifying the completion of a repair.

Scheme 626

Scheme 626: CONFIRMATION DRIVING PATTERN
  1. Connect the Techstream to the DLC3.
  2. Turn the ignition switch to ON.
  3. Turn the Techstream on.
  4. Clear DTCs (even if no DTCs are stored, perform the clear DTC operation).
  5. Turn the ignition switch off and wait for at least 30 seconds.
  6. Turn the ignition switch to ON and turn the Techstream on.
  7. Enter the following menus: Powertrain / Engine and ECT / Monitor / Current Monitor.
  8. Check that Catalyst Efficiency / Current is Incomplete.
  9. Start the engine and warm it up until the engine coolant temperature is 75°C (167°F) or higher [A].
  10. Drive the vehicle at approximately 60 km/h (38 mph) for 10 minutes or more [B]. WARNING: When performing the confirmation driving pattern, obey all speed limits and traffic laws. HINT: Drive the vehicle while keeping the engine load as constant as possible. The monitor item will change to Complete as the catalyst efficiency monitor operates [C].
  11. Enter the following menus: Powertrain / Engine and ECT / Trouble Codes.
  12. Check if any DTCs (pending DTCs) are stored. HINT: If the monitor does not change to Complete, and no pending DTCs are stored, perform the following procedure.
  13. Drive the vehicle at a speed between 75 and 100 km/h (47 and 63 mph) for 10 minutes or more [D]. HINT: Drive the vehicle while keeping the engine load as constant as possible. The monitor item will change to Complete as the catalyst efficiency monitor operates [E].
  14. Enter the following menus: Powertrain / Engine and ECT / Trouble Codes.
  15. Check if any DTCs (pending DTCs) are stored. HINT: If Catalyst does not change to Complete, and no pending DTCs are stored, extend the driving time.
  16. If no pending DTC is output, perform a universal trip and check for permanent DTCs. Refer to «DTC CHECK / CLEAR»(ref-472430-S28797856862012051500000) . HINT: If a permanent DTC is output, the system is malfunctioning. If no permanent DTC is output, the system is normal.

PROCEDURE

  1. CHECK ANY OTHER DTCS OUTPUT (IN ADDITION TO DTC P0420) Connect the Techstream to the DLC3. Turn the ignition switch to ON. Turn the Techstream on. Enter the following menus: Powertrain / Engine and ECT / Trouble Codes. Read DTCs. RESULT Result Proceed to DTC P0420 is output A DTC P0420 and other DTCs are output B HINT: If any DTCs other than P0420 are output, troubleshoot those DTCs first. B --> See step 13 A: Go to next step
  2. PERFORM ACTIVE TEST USING TECHSTREAM (CONTROL THE INJECTION VOLUME) Connect the Techstream to the DLC3. Start the engine and warm it up. Turn the Techstream on. Run the engine at an engine speed of 2500 RPM for approximately 90 seconds. Enter the following menus: Powertrain / Engine and ECT / Active Test / Control the Injection Volume. Perform the Active Test operation with the engine idling (press the RIGHT or LEFT button to change the fuel injection volume). Monitor the voltage outputs of the air fuel ratio sensor and heated oxygen sensor (AFS Voltage B1S1 and O2S B1S2) displayed on the Techstream. HINT: Change the fuel injection volume within the range of - 12% to +12%. The injection volume can be changed in fine gradations. Each sensor reacts in accordance with increases and decreases in the fuel injection volume. The air fuel ratio sensor has an output delay of a few seconds and the heated oxygen sensor has a maximum output delay of approximately 20 seconds. If the sensor output voltage does not change (almost no reaction) while performing the Active Test, the sensor may be malfunctioning. Standard Techstream Display (Sensor) Injection Volume Status Voltage AFS Voltage B1S1 (Air fuel ratio) +12% Rich Below 3.1 V -12% Lean Higher than 3.4 V O2S B1S2 (Heated oxygen) +12% Rich Higher than 0.55 V -12% Lean Below 0.4 V RESULT Status AFS Voltage B1S1 Status O2S B1S2 Actual air fuel ratio, air fuel ratio sensor and heated oxygen sensor condition Misfire Main Suspected Trouble Area Proceed to Lean/Rich Lean/Rich Normal - Three-way catalytic converter Gas leak from exhaust system A Lean Lean/Rich Air fuel ratio sensor malfunction - Air fuel ratio sensor B Rich Lean/Rich Air fuel ratio sensor malfunction - Air fuel ratio sensor Lean/Rich Lean Heated oxygen sensor malfunction - Heated oxygen sensor Gas leak from exhaust system C Lean/Rich Rich Heated oxygen sensor malfunction - Heated oxygen sensor Gas leak from exhaust system Lean Lean Actual air fuel ratio lean May occur Extremely rich or lean actual air fuel ratio Gas leak from exhaust system D Rich Rich Actual air fuel ratio rich - Extremely rich or lean actual air fuel ratio Gas leak from exhaust system Lean: During Control the Injection Volume, the air fuel ratio sensor output voltage (AFS Voltage B1S1) is consistently higher than 3.4 V, and the heated oxygen sensor output voltage (O2S B1S2) is consistently below 0.4 V. Rich: During Control the Injection Volume, the AFS Voltage B1S1 is consistently below 3.1 V, and the O2S B1S2 is consistently higher than 0.55 V. Lean/Rich: During Control the Injection Volume of the Active Test, the output voltage of the air fuel ratio sensor and heated oxygen sensor alternate correctly. B --> See step 5 C --> See step 6 D --> See step 8 A: Go to next step
